Lemon Tree Hair Salons has built a strong reputation as a go-to destination for affordable, full-service hair care across the United States. Launched in 1974 on Long Island, New York, the brand has grown steadily over the decades and holds the distinction of being the oldest and most expansive hair salon franchise in the region. Today, the company is headquartered in Parsippany, New Jersey.
Just two years after its founding, Lemon Tree opened the doors to franchising in 1976, giving aspiring business owners the chance to partner with a brand focused on accessible, quality salon experiences.
Lemon Tree stands out by serving clients of all ages with a complete menu of salon offerings. From trims and styling to advanced color treatments, smoothing services, and deep-conditioning options, each salon provides personalized care that goes beyond basic haircuts—making it a one-stop destination for the entire family.

Lemon Tree Family Salon grants franchisees a defined territory with limited protection. During the franchise term, and if the franchisee is not in default, Lemon Tree will not open or authorize another salon within that territory.
However, this protection excludes alternative distribution methods. The franchisor may still sell products or services in the territory through online or other channels, and may open or affiliate with other salon concepts nearby, including company-owned units.
